No idea about the use of taxi ranks but I have read about Uber giving bonus payments to their drivers. Bonuses between $140 and $14,000 depending on the miles travelled.
Uber drivers have been told they will be paid "driver appreciation rewards" of up to $14,000 next week in a bid to encourage them to buy shares in the global ride-share company when it floats on the US sharemarket and discourage them from driving for competitors.

Tens of millions of dollars worth of bonus payments will be distributed by Uber to about 5000 Australian drivers.
